100% Synthetic Fuel Economy engine oil specifically designed for modern gasoline engines, including naturally aspirated or turbo-charged, indirect or direct injection systems. It is formulated to provide low friction and low HTHS (High Temperature High Shear) viscosity (≥ 2.9 mPa.s).
Suitable for gasoline engines requiring a viscosity grade 30 and a fuel economy lubricant (API SP-RC, API SP, and/or ILSAC GF-6a standards).
Approved GM-dexos1â„¢ GEN2 for all new GM gasoline engines, including BUICK, CADILLAC, CHEVROLET, GMC, OPEL, and VAUXHALL. Compatible with catalytic converters.
Check owner’s manual if unsure about suitability for specific engines.
Performances
- Standards: API SERVICE SP-RC, ILSAC GF-6a
- Approvals: GM dexos1â„¢ GEN2 (D10577HI011), CHRYSLER MS 6395, FORD WSS-M2C929-A, FORD WSS-M2C946-A, FORD WSS-M2C946-B1, GM 4718 M, GM 6094 M, FIAT 9.55535-CR1
- API SP standard provides outstanding oxidation resistance, anti-deposit protection, engine cleanliness, anti-wear protection, and enhanced cold temperature performance for fuel economy throughout its oil life.
- ILSAC GF-6a specification ensures optimal engine protection when using gasoline containing up to 85% Ethanol (E85).
- GM dexos1â„¢ GEN2 standard is designed for high thermal stability and resistance to prevent issues like black sludge and viscosity increase from combustion residues.
- Protects against LSPI (Low Speed Pre-Ignition) in downsized direct injection turbocharged gasoline engines.
- Suitable for engines requiring API SP-RC, API SP, API SN, SN-RC, SN Plus, and ILSAC GF-6a or GF-5 lubricants.
